ISLAMABAD – Pacer Shoaib Akhtar makes an urge to Pakistani fans duringIndia Vs England World Cup match.
Shoaib Akhtar has urged Pakistani fans here and in England to support Indiain a crunch match today against tournament favourites England.
In a vlog on his official YouTube channel, Akhtar commented on Pakistan’sperformance in Afghanistan match on Saturday at Headingley, Leeds whereGreen Shirts defeated Afghanistan in a thriller.
“My heart is still pumping,” he said in the video released after the match,which Pakistan won in the last over.
“This is how Pakistan plays and you can’t do much about it”, Akhtar added.
He was critical of both the openers who are not performing in the megaevent and in fact putting burden on the batting line up.
“That was a terrible performance by our batsmen.”
“I think either Imam should improve himself or leave”, Akhtar lamented.
“Had Imad [Wasim] not batted responsibly today, we would have been routedby the team we coached.”
